The Director of Finance shall open appropriate accounts for each project, make <br /> monies available, and expend funds for the projects listed herein. <br /> SECTION 4. The appropriation and authorization in Section 2 includes land purchase, plans, site <br /> preparation, equipment purchase, improvements to land, and construction. <br /> SECTION 5. The Mayor shall initiate authorized projects taking into consideration the factors of <br /> public need, general financial condition of the general fund, highway fund, sewer fund, parking meter <br /> fund, bikeway fund, beautification fund, vehicle disposal fund, solid waste fund, golf course fund, <br /> geothermal relocation revolving fund, housing fund, and fair share contributions as well as the <br /> County's general economic conditions. <br /> SECTION 6. Severability. If any provision of this ordinance or the application thereof is held <br /> invalid, such invalidity shall not affect other provisions or applications of the ordinance which can be <br /> given effect without the invalid provision or application, and to this end, the provisions of this <br /> ordinance are declared to be severable. <br /> SECTION 7. As required by Section 10-6(a) of the Hawai'i County Charter, the estimated cost of <br /> each capital improvement pending or proposed to be undertaken, the estimated operating cost, and <br /> the pending or proposed method of financing are set forth in the attached Project Data and/or <br /> Financial Impact Statement sheets. <br />
